
Europe is only region with increasing Covid deaths, says WHO
India Today
The WHO has said that Covid-19 deaths in all regions other than Europe remained stable or declined, and totaled 50,000 worldwide last week.
The World Health Organisation says coronavirus deaths in Europe rose by 5 per cent in the last week, making it the only region in the world where Covid-19 mortality increased.
The UN health agency said confirmed cases jumped 6 per cent globally, driven by increases in the Americas, Europe and Asia.
